Why the Football World Must Finally Recognize Serhou Guirassy’s True Value

The global football community faces mounting scrutiny regarding its assessment of forward Serhou Guirassy, whose prolific scoring form across club competitions has sparked widespread debate over whether he receives adequate recognition among the sport’s elite, according to recent sporting commentary and statistics. Observers note that the striker’s sustained consistency in front of goal demands a broader reevaluation of his standing in European football, as analysts point to his remarkable conversion rates and tactical importance.

Scoring Consistency and Statistical Impact

Statistical evaluations highlight that Guirassy maintains a scoring frequency that rivals some of Europe’s most established forwards. According to match data from domestic and continental fixtures, the attacker has consistently outperformed expected goals metrics over successive seasons. This sustained output has driven conversations across sports media platforms regarding his true market valuation and status among elite strikers, though mainstream accolades have sometimes lagged behind his on-field production.

Tactical Role and Squad Integration

Beyond raw goal tallies, tactical analyses emphasize Guirassy’s ability to function as a focal point in possession-based systems as well as transitional counter-attacking setups. Coaches and analysts frequently highlight his spatial awareness, clever movement off the shoulder of defenders, and link-up play that creates opportunities for supporting wingers and midfielders. These multifaceted contributions explain why tactical experts argue his value extends well beyond simple penalty-box finishing.

Market Valuation Versus On-Field Output

Discussions surrounding the player often center on the disparity between his transfer valuation and his elite productivity on the pitch. Transfer market analysts observe that while top clubs continually monitor reliable goalscorers, recognition from major award committees and global fanbases often favors players at traditional powerhouse institutions. Supporters and pundits argue that this dynamic obscures the true merit of performances delivered in high-pressure matches.
